Edward comes to NCSA with basketball “in his blood” and a part of his life for over 25 years as a player, coach and referee. He was a starter at Davidson College, one of the leading Division I academic basketball programs in the nation, and the team captain his Junior and Senior year. He also spent over seven years as a referee in the NBA, WNBA, CBA and NCAA Division I basketball. Most recently, Gaines officiated the 2010 NBA Pre-Season.
An Academic All-American, National Honor Society Member and All-State player at James S. Rickards High in Tallahassee, FL, Gaines is very familiar with the recruiting process. While at Rickards High, he graduated with high academic honors and was the city’s Student-Athlete of the Year his Senior year. He is one of the all-time leading scorers in Tallahassee history and still holds several career records at his alma mater. His senior year, he averaged 28 points and 11 rebounds while leading his team to a #9 ranking in the state of Florida. Gaines was recruited by several Division I, Division II, and NAIA schools before signing a full academic/athletic scholarship with the Davidson Wildcats.
Before joining NCSA Athletic Recruiting as a National Educational Speaker, he spent two years as a Corporate Banker immediately after graduating from Davidson. Additionally, he spent nearly 20 years in the Pharmaceutical and Biotechnology industry as a Regional Sales Executive with one of the world's leading biopharma companies. He held many leadership positions including Regional Sales Trainer, Management Development Liaison, as well as a member of the company’s President’s Circle. He’s also proud to have worked with some of the most prestigious Interventional Cardiologists and Cardiac-Thoracic Surgeons in the U.S. Gaines graduated from Davidson with a BA in Sociology and Pre-Law and is currently pursuing his MBA at Northeastern University where his areas of concentration are International/Global Management and Entrepreneurship.
